The Top 5 Airline Seats In The Skies Today
Singapore Airlines Suites
Singapore is no slouch when it comes to air travel. Not only is the Changi Airport one of the plushest in the world, but the A380 on Singapore Airlines is something that has to be seen to be believed. With six suites tucked spaciously within the front cabin of the upper deck, customers will experience a sense of exclusivity and intimate privacy aboard.
Emirates First Class Suite
Emirates first-class suites offer each traveler the comfort of their own home with the luxury of a five-star hotel, boasting a leather-seat-turned-bed in each private room. Take advantage of the onboard lounge for a beverage with your fellow passengers. Indulge in the opulent pop-up mini bar in your suite or summon your private butler and enjoy drink in peace.
British Airways First Class
This suite is a haven of style and comfort where sophisticated and contemporary British design meet impeccable service and attention to detail. Whether you want to unwind or equally get down to business, you’ll be equally well equipped in this flight.
Etihad First Apartments
Business Class with the national carrier of the United Arab Emirates is not business as usual. Their hallways lead to a bedroom with 6-foot 10-inch designer Italian bed. Plus, you can also get comfortable and watch a movie on their 27-inch flat-screen TV or enjoy breakfast in bed among the clouds.
Cathay Pacific First Class
Experience a tasteful luxury of the First Class suite with Cathay Pacific. Easily adjust your seat with their 4.3" touchscreen controller—and the highlight of their suite, their in-chair massages.
